Smelly or Foul-Smelling Water?

Some unwelcome characteristics of a home’s water are hard to miss.

 

Homeowners of Oak Hill can notice reddish discoloration on fixtures – toilets, sinks, showers – points to elevated iron content. A putrid odor, like rotten eggs, signifies high sulfur content.

 

One filter can solve both … and provide immediate respite from these bothersome symptoms.

 

This filter system, regularly labeled an iron water filter or sulfur filter for well water, is added into a home’s plumbing between the pressure tank and water softener. Its operations make water far more appealing, and much less damaging.

 

The iron filter system involves two fiberglass tanks. The first tank oxygenates water to divide out impurities; the second employs minerals to eliminate the impurities. Once done, the treated water moves into the water softener.

 

Adding a filter makes an instant difference in home water properties. Water smells better. It won’t leave blemishes. Many Oak Hill residents think, “Why didn’t we do this earlier?”

A filter system should be serviced every two to three years to clean out iron from the tanks. Correctly maintained, an iron filter or filter for sulfur water smell can last more than two decades.

 

A Oak Hill home’s water can morph over time. Drilling a new well, for example, might draw from an underground water vein with different properties. If stains or smells appear later, a filter might be advisable.
